Changing the world isn’t a hard thing, it begins with changing yourself…. or better yet changing the bad habits and transforming the good ones.
Change – This is a daunting task at times, change is pretty much something you do to bad habits, or personality traits that no longer serve you. I.e. becoming more confident.
Transformation – Taking a trait you are good at and serves you and taking it to the next stage of development E.g. Taking the good trait of being talkative and pushing it to charismatic!
